#fab472 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fab472 is composed of 98% red, 70.6%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28% magenta, 54.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 29.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 71.4%. #fab472 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#f56900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#fab472 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fab472 has RGB values of R:250, G:180,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.54,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16430194.

Shades and Tints of #fab472
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0500 is the darkest color, while #fffb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fab472
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b6b5 is the less saturated color, while #fab472 is the most saturated one.
